Getting error while uploading a document in a library
Hi,
I'm getting a weird error while uploading the document in the library. And I don't get it all the times but most of the times.
It reads:
The file <library name>/<file name> has been modified by i:0#.<user-id> on <datetime stamp>
How to resolve this ? I have referred many articles on this one, but none helped.
Thanks for your response in advance.
RegardsHi Prajk,
Based on your description, I recommend to check if there are any ItemAdded event receiver or workflows which are triggered when an item is created to update the document properties in the library.
If there is any ItemAdded event receiver on the library, I recommend to wait for ItemAdded to finish before the ListFieldIterator control residing on EditForm.aspx loads (It’s the ListFieldIterator which displays the Item’s fields ).
http://blogs.msdn.com/b/manuj/archive/2009/09/22/itemadded-event-on-document-library-the-file-has-been-modified-by-on-error.aspx
If there is any workflow on the library, I recommend to add a Pause for Duration step at the beginning of the workflows.
If above cannot work, please check ULS log for detailed error message.
For SharePoint 2013, by default, ULS log is at C:\Program Files\Common Files\Microsoft Shared\Web Server Extensions\15\LOGS.
Best regards.
